Material and Construction
At the heart of this brake cable’s appeal is its aluminium alloy composition. Aluminium alloy is celebrated for its lightweight properties, corrosion resistance, and structural integrity—qualities that translate directly into enhanced performance for riders. Unlike traditional steel cables, which are prone to rust and stiffness over time, aluminium alloy maintains its smooth operation even in wet or humid environments. This makes it particularly advantageous for the UK’s unpredictable weather, where exposure to rain and moisture is inevitable.

The cable’s 2.5-metre length for rear brake systems ensures compatibility with a wide range of e-bike and moto models, including those with extended frames or unconventional designs. Users have noted that the generous length eliminates the need for awkward adjustments or compromises during installation, providing ample slack for precise routing. Environmental and Maintenance Considerations
The aluminium alloy construction not only enhances durability but also aligns with sustainability goals. Aluminium is infinitely recyclable, and its resistance to corrosion means fewer replacements over the bike’s lifespan. Maintenance requirements are minimal—routine inspections for wear and occasional lubrication of the outer housing suffice to keep the cable in peak condition.
